#2b9e50 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2b9e50 is composed of 16.9% red, 62% green and 31.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 49.4% yellow and 38% black. It has a hue angle of 139.3 degrees, a saturation of 57.2% and a lightness of 39.4%. #2b9e50 color hex could be obtained by blending #56ffa0 with #003d00.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

#2b9e50 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2b9e50 has RGB values of R:43, G:158, B:80 and CMYK values of C:0.73, M:0, Y:0.49,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 2858576.
